MacKELLAR 

Isobel Marion Dorothea

1 July 1885 — 1968 

AKA: Dorothea 

Back to M Back to Gallery

Additional Information

Special Achievements

  • Author the poem "My Country" and others including "The Closed Door,", "The Witch Maid,"  "Dream Harbour," and "Fancy Dress."  Also wrote novels such as "Outlaws Luck,"  "The Little Blue Devil," and "Two's Company."
  • 1968 - Officer of the Order of the British Empire.
